Museo Regional de Chiapas: Gateway to Chiapan History

Discover the allure of Chiapan history at Museo Regional de Chiapas. Through captivating exhibits, artifacts, and multimedia displays, delve into the deep-rooted past of the region, spanning from ancient civilizations to contemporary life.

Mayan Medicine Museum: Healing Traditions Unveiled

Unravel the mysteries of ancient healing at the Mayan Medicine Museum. This unique institution provides insights into traditional Mayan medicinal practices, showcasing the use of herbs, rituals, and spiritual beliefs for holistic well-being.

Museo de la Marimba: Harmonies in History

Immerse yourself in the harmonies of history at Museo de la Marimba. This museum celebrates the iconic marimba, a cultural symbol of Chiapas, tracing its evolution, significance, and the artisans who craft these melodic instruments.

Jaime Sabines Cultural Institute: Literary Haven

Step into the literary haven of the Jaime Sabines Cultural Institute. Named after the renowned poet Jaime Sabines, this institute honors his legacy and promotes literature, art, and cultural activities through exhibitions, workshops, and events.

Museo de Paleontologia Eliseo Palacios Aguilera: Fossils and Prehistoric Tales

Embark on a journey through prehistoric times at Museo de Paleontologia Eliseo Palacios Aguilera. Fossils, skeletal remains, and interactive displays tell the fascinating tales of ancient creatures that once roamed the Chiapan landscape.

Chiapas Museum of Science and Technology: Interactive Exploration

Engage in interactive exploration at the Chiapas Museum of Science and Technology. This museum offers hands-on exhibits, educational displays, and immersive experiences that make science and technology accessible and enjoyable for visitors of all ages.

Museo del Cafe: A Java Journey

Savor the aroma of history at Museo del Cafe, dedicated to the journey of coffee in Chiapas. Explore the cultivation process, learn about the impact of coffee on the region, and indulge in the rich cultural significance of this beloved beverage.

Museo de la Ciudad “Emilio Rabasa”: Urban Heritage Unveiled

Unveil the urban heritage of Tuxtla Gutierrez at Museo de la Ciudad “Emilio Rabasa.” This museum showcases the city’s evolution, from its indigenous roots to modern-day, preserving the architectural, cultural, and historical essence of Tuxtla Gutierrez.

Ambar Museum: A Glimpse into Amber’s Mystique

Discover the mystique of amber at the Ambar Museum. Chiapas is renowned for its amber, and this museum unravels the geological wonders and cultural significance of this fossilized resin through intricate jewelry and geological exhibits.

Museo Zoque: Indigenous Splendor

Immerse yourself in the indigenous splendor of the Zoque people at Museo Zoque. Through art, artifacts, and cultural displays, this museum honors the heritage of the Zoque community, showcasing their traditions, crafts, and way of life.

Museo de la Marimba de Chiapa: Melodic Narratives

Embark on a melodic journey at Museo de la Marimba de Chiapa. This museum delves into the history of the marimba, exploring its origins, evolution, and cultural significance in Chiapan music and traditions.

Casa de las Artesanias Chiapanecas: Artisanal Excellence

Witness artisanal excellence at Casa de las Artesanias Chiapanecas. This museum celebrates the skill and creativity of Chiapan craftsmen, displaying a diverse array of traditional crafts, textiles, and handmade treasures.

Museo de Historia Natural: Nature’s Tapestry

Unravel nature’s tapestry at the Museo de Historia Natural. From geological formations to diverse ecosystems, this museum explores the natural wonders of Chiapas, offering insights into the region’s flora, fauna, and geological formations.

Casa Museo Na Bolom: Exploring Lacandon Culture

Journey into Lacandon culture at Casa Museo Na Bolom. This museum, once the home of archeologist Frans Blom and his wife, Trudy, preserves the cultural heritage of the Lacandon people, featuring artifacts, photography, and ethnographic exhibits.
